Abstract
A 3-way valve includes a central channel into which opens an inlet port, a first outlet port and a second outlet port, the 3-way valve comprises an adjustment device simultaneously ensuring the opening, respectively the closing of the first port and the closing respectively the opening of the second port of so that the closing speed of the first port is faster than the opening speed of the second port.

[0023] The three-way valve 1 comprises an adjustment device 2, 3, 4 the opening/closing of the first/second orifices 11, 12. According to the invention, the adjustment device 2, 3 4 simultaneously ensures the closing of the first orifice 11 and the opening of the second orifice 12 and vice versa. In other words, when the adjustment device 2, 3, 4 is in a closed position of the first port 11, the adjustment device 2, 3, 4 is in an open position of the second port 12 and conversely.
[0024] In order to compensate for the difference in pressure drop generated in the first and second ports 11, 12 of the three-way valve 1, the adjustment device 2, 3, 4 comprises a closure element for the first port ensuring faster closing of the first port 11 relative to the opening speed of the second port 12. In other words, when the first port 11 is closed and the second port 12 is opened simultaneously, the passage section of the first port 11 will decrease more rapidly than the increase in the passage section of the second orifice 12.

[0026] The first piston 2 comprises a first window 21 and a second window 22. The first window 21 is provided to come opposite the first orifice 11 when the three-way valve 1 is in the open position of the first orifice and the second window 22 is designed to come opposite the second orifice 12 when the three-way valve 1 is in the open position of the second orifice 12. In operation, the fluid circulates in the first piston 2 then through of the first and/or second window 21, 22 depending on the position of the first piston 2 in the channel 13.
[0027] According to the first variant, the first piston 2 is slidably mounted in the channel 13 of the three-way valve 1. The translational movement of the first piston 2 is provided by an actuator (not shown) known per se of the solenoid type. A first elastic element 6 is mounted between the first piston 2 and the channel 13 to return the first piston to an initial position where the first window 21 is opposite the first orifice 11 and the second orifice 12 is closed. Thus, when the actuator is actuated, the first piston 2 is moved to a position where the second window 22 is opposite the second port 12 and the first port 11 is closed. When the actuator is deactivated, the first elastic element 6 returns the piston to the initial position.
[0028] The adjustment device further comprises a second piston 3 mounted in the first piston 2. The second piston 3 is hollow open at a first end and closed at the second end. The first end is located at the inlet of the three-way valve 1.
[0029] The second piston 3 comprises a first window 31 and a second window 32. The first window 31 is provided to come opposite the first orifice 11 when the three-way valve 1 is in the open position of the first orifice and the second window 32 is provided to come opposite the second orifice 12 when the three-way valve 1 is in the open position of the second orifice 12. In operation, the fluid circulates in the second piston 3 then through of the first and/or second window 31, 32 depending on the position of the first piston 2 in the channel 13. According to the invention, the dimensions of the first window 31 of the second piston 3 are substantially the same as the first window 21 of the first piston 2. The dimensions of the second window 32 of the second piston 3 are larger than the dimensions of the second window 22 of the first piston 2. Furthermore, a second elastic means 5 is mounted between the first and the second piston 2, 3 to return the second piston to an initial position where the first window 31 of the second piston is facing the first orifice 11 and the second port 12 is closed. The elasticity of the second elastic element 5 is provided so that the second piston 3 moves faster than the first piston 2 when the first port 11 is closed. Thus, the passage section of the first port 11 of the three-way valve closes faster than the second port 12 of the three-way valve opens. This difference in passage section then makes it possible to compensate for the difference in pressure drop between the first 11 and the second 12 orifices generated during the circulation of the fluid. Indeed, the pressure drop generated in the first orifice 11 is lower than that generated in the second orifice 12. The smaller passage section of the first orifice 11 will allow a flow of fluid in the second origin 12 in which is generated greater pressure drop.

[0033] Sealing elements (not shown) (of the seal or lip type) are positioned between the channel 13 and the first piston 2 and between the first piston 2 and the second piston 3 in order to prevent fluid leaks. The first and second elastic means are coil springs.
